Re: Custom Crystal report Print problem by Jess

Jess
Mon Oct 31 11:52:14 CST 2005

There is a hotfix needed that will prevent the parameters from being
requested again. Search Microsoft for "Microsoft Business Solutions
CRM v1.2 Reports Update: 834913"
